Back to Back Centuries

Ricky Ponting scored a century yesterday against Scotland yesterday. His last innings in a World Cup match before this one was also a century, against India four years ago in the 2003 Final.The time elapsed between these two centuries is more than 4 years!!! and this must be the longest duration for Back to Back centuries to be hit in a World Cup Match.
